Output 7d973177002ede24da8933286365defd8c47e702d5f9868edb7a36d1845790da:104

value
116417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ddc5193818f3da13c3568f54a2c81b1e2ddff6 OP_EQUAL
address
35R6d4V2ssuZwueRyxiMfVkyxUFsD5eHqu
transaction
7d973177002ede24da8933286365defd8c47e702d5f9868edb7a36d1845790da